אבולוציה
Hebrew
Etymology
Internationalism; ultimately from Latin ēvolūtiō, with the suffix of Slavic origin ־ציה slapped onto it. It's therefore also a perfect cognate of Russian эволюция (evoljucija), as well as Polish ewolucja.

Noun
אֶבוֹלוּצְיָה • (evolútsya) f
- (uncountable) Evolution: a gradual process of slow developmental changes.
- (biology) evolution (the transformation of animals, plants and other living things into different forms (now understood as a change in genetic composition) by the accumulation of changes over successive generations)
